Hope Creek Care Center, now known as RiverWood Rehabilitation and Healthcare Center, is a skilled nursing facility situated in East Moline, Illinois. This facility is primarily focused on providing comprehensive nursing-home care and rehabilitation services. Serving as a long-term care option, it offers various medical support and services to cater to individuals with diverse healthcare needs. Certified by both Medicare and Medicaid since October 1, 1974, the center has a history of adapting to the evolving needs of its residents. In 2020, the facility underwent a transition to private ownership, with the objective of enhancing operational stability and the quality of care.
RiverWood Rehabilitation and Healthcare Center provides a wide range of care services, including orthopedic care, wound care, stroke care, and specialized programs such as memory care and hospice for residents with chronic and terminal conditions. The facility accommodates 217 residents, with services that include occupational therapy, physical therapy, and speech therapy offered through a dedicated department. Residents benefit from advanced care systems like an electronic medication administration record and access to a care navigator for coordination of their health services and transportation to medical appointments. The center also provides essential amenities such as a barber and beauty salon, laundry and dry cleaning services, and support services including respite care and resident/family counseling.
Medical support at the center includes accessible nursing staff, dedicated to offering pain management, medication coordination, and depression care. However, feedback collected from residents and families reveals mixed reviews. Positive experiences highlight the professional and compassionate care provided by attentive staff, particularly in areas of rehabilitation and hospice care. Conversely, there are concerns about inconsistent response times to emergency calls and episodic unprofessional behavior, which residents and families have linked to safety issues. These negative experiences emphasize a need for improved communication and managerial responsiveness to complaints. Costs at this community start at $5,628 and range up to $6,083. The average price in the community is $5,856, which is more than the average price in the area of $4,732. The cost of nursing homes in this area is essentially the same as the cost throughout the state. If the resident needs other services, additional services may increase the monthly cost.
